ONR, or Optimum No Rinse, is a concentrated car wash solution designed to clean your vehicle thoroughly without needing a hose or a large amount of water. It uses special lubricating polymers to encapsulate dirt, allowing you to safely wipe it off the paint with a microfiber towel and just a few gallons of water. This makes it an ideal choice for people living in apartments, areas with water restrictions, or for anyone seeking a quick and efficient wash.

The core technology behind ONR is its chemistry. When mixed with water, it creates a solution that lifts dirt from the surface and suspends it within the liquid, preventing it from scratching your paint during the wiping process. This method, often called a "rinseless wash," is not only convenient but also highly effective and safe when performed correctly. It's a staple product in the professional detailing world for maintenance washes between traditional full washes.

ONR is incredibly versatile. Beyond being a complete wash, the concentrated solution can be diluted into different ratios for various uses:

  • Clay Lubricant: It works excellently as a lubricant for a clay bar treatment, which decontaminates the paint surface.
  • Quick Detailer: A light dilution creates a spray-on quick detailer for removing light dust and fingerprints.
  • Interior Cleaner: It's safe for cleaning interior surfaces like vinyl, plastic, and leather.

The efficiency of ONR is a significant advantage. A traditional hose-and-bucket wash can use over 100 gallons of water. A rinseless wash with ONR typically uses only 2-3 gallons, making it an environmentally friendly option.

I live in an apartment with no access to a hose, so ONR is a lifesaver. I just grab a bucket, mix in a capful of this stuff with some water, and I can wash my car right in my parking spot. It’s ridiculously easy. No mess, no water running everywhere, and my black car has never gotten swirled from washing. It’s just the best solution for city living.

Honestly, I was skeptical. "Washing without rinsing? That'll scratch my paint." But after seeing detailers online swear by it, I tried ONR. The key is the technique: using plenty of clean microfiber towels and folding them to a fresh side often. The result is a deep, streak-free shine with zero scratches. It’s cut my wash time in half. Don’t knock it until you try it the right way; it genuinely works.

What are the pros and cons of installing an engine guard plate?

Installing an engine guard plate has the following advantages and disadvantages: Protecting the engine: Most installed engine guard plates are made of metal, so even if the vehicle experiences undercarriage scraping or impact, it will not cause damage to the engine. Preventing corrosion or rust on the engine bottom: For example, in situations like waterlogged roads or rainy/snowy weather, ground sewage may cause corrosion on the vehicle's undercarriage, while acid rain could lead to rust. Installing an engine guard plate can, to some extent, isolate such contamination and provide a certain level of protection for the engine bottom. Safety concerns: Installing a metal engine guard plate at the bottom of the engine might interfere with the engine's ability to drop in case of a collision. Heat dissipation issues: With a guard plate installed at the engine bottom, the engine is in a relatively enclosed space, which may affect the vehicle's heat dissipation.

Can You Continue Driving with a Damaged Oil Cooler?

You cannot continue driving with a damaged oil cooler. This is because the oil can reach extremely high temperatures under such conditions, leading to increased oil evaporation in the oil pan and higher oil consumption. Oil also plays a cooling role, and its failure can cause the engine to overheat. In this scenario, the oil temperature will rise excessively, reducing its viscosity and compromising its lubrication effectiveness. Additional Information: Precautions: The oil cooler used in cars is a component with a relatively high failure rate. After the oil cooler is damaged, the most common symptom is excessively high oil temperature. If the oil temperature is too high, it not only accelerates oil consumption but may also lead to oxidation and deterioration of the oil.
